Oil delivery hoses are integral in fuel stations and automotive repair shops, where they facilitate the transfer of gasoline, diesel, and other fuels. However, improper maintenance can lead to leaks, posing safety hazards and increasing operational costs. Regularly inspecting hoses for wear and ensuring that connectors are secure can mitigate these risks.
Implement a routine maintenance schedule. Training staff to inspect hoses for signs of fraying or cracking every week can prevent costly accidents. Using high-quality hoses designed for fuel transfer, which meet safety standards, can also enhance reliability.
In chemical processing facilities, oil delivery hoses are used to move various liquids, including corrosive substances. Failure to use the right type of hose can lead to chemical leaks that not only endanger workers but can also ruin equipment. It's vital to choose hoses specifically rated for chemical compatibility to prevent degradation.
Conduct a compatibility analysis before selecting hoses. Educate staff on selecting hoses that withstand specific chemicals, reducing the likelihood of leaks or hose failure. Regularly check hoses for signs of deterioration and replace them as necessary.
In the food and beverage sector, oil delivery hoses are required to transport oils and other liquids safely. The risk here lies in contamination, which can directly impact product safety. Using hoses that comply with food safety standards is essential to ensure that no harmful substances leach into consumables.
Utilize hoses certified for food-grade use and implement a cleaning regimen post-use. Staff should be trained on best practices for using and storing hoses to maintain sanitation standards. Implementing a tracking system for hose condition can also help in timely replacements.
Manufacturing operations often involve the transfer of various oils, such as hydraulic or lubricant oils. Leaks in these systems can result in production downtime and increased costs. It is crucial for companies to monitor oil delivery hoses closely to prevent such incidents.

Integrating leak detection sensors in high-risk areas can alert staff to potential breaches before they escalate. Regular hose inspections and utilizing strong, abrasion-resistant materials help minimize the risk of leaks. Training employees to handle hoses correctly can also enhance safety.
Farmers and agricultural businesses use oil delivery hoses to transport fuels and lubricants required for machinery. Equipment failure due to poor hose quality can lead to significant losses. It’s essential to source hoses built to withstand the rigors of agricultural use.
Choosing hoses specifically designed for agricultural applications, backed by warranties, can alleviate concerns. Regular training for workers on the proper handling and storage of hoses can prevent damage over time, ensuring their longevity.
In construction, oil delivery hoses are often used for transferring fuels and hydraulic fluids needed for heavy machinery. Safety is a pressing concern, as leaks can create hazardous working conditions. Poor connections can also cause spills that lead to environmental hazards.
Enforce strict protocols for hose connection and disconnection. Installing safety locks on couplings can prevent accidental disengagement. Utilizing color-coded hoses for different substances can also streamline processes and reduce the risk of cross-contamination.
In marine applications, oil delivery hoses are crucial for transferring oils and fuels on ships and boats. Given the proximity to water, any leaks can have severe environmental impacts. Using the incorrect hoses can result in quick degradation, leading to potential spills.
Adopting hoses that are specifically designed for marine use—resistant to various environmental factors such as UV rays and saltwater—will improve safety. Regular training for crew members on handling and inspecting hoses can foster a culture of safety, significantly reducing spill risks.
